Transaction d266d7da406b89f58244b9e389382a4e27b85da43e37652b5843a8af79301b26
1 Input
1 Output
-
d266d7da406b89f58244b9e389382a4e27b85da43e37652b5843a8af79301b26:0
- value
- 2822812
- script pubkey
- OP_0 OP_PUSHBYTES_20 299be5eea81fc0b255460d3e9608916c95e39247
- address
- bc1q9xd7tm4grlqty42xp5lfvzy3dj278yj8rd6gv5